Abstract

Routing Protocol for Low Power and Lossy Network (RPL) is standardized and known as the primary solution for the last mile communication network in the smart grid. Various applications with different requirements are rapidly developed in the smart grid. The need to provide Quality of Service (QoS) for such a communication network is inevitable. In this paper, we use the benefits of virtualization and software-defined networking to present a virtual version of the RPL protocol which we name OMC-RPL (Optimized Multi-Class RPL). We present an SDN-enabled architecture consisting of a central controller and some SDN nodes. This implementation reduces the complexity and controls interactions to distribute the network states and other related information in the network. The proposed SDN-enabled architecture consists of different components including Network Link Discovery, Topology Manager, and Virtual Routing. OMC-RPL utilizes a holistic objective function including distinctive metrics related to QoS, and supports the data classification which is an essential requirement in this context. The proposed objective function considers different numbers of traffic classes by using weighting parameters. An optimization algorithm determines the best values of these coefficients. OMC-RPL is evaluated in different aspects. Simulation results show that the new idea significantly decreases both the end-to-end delay and packet loss which are the important factors of QoS. The virtualization idea is also investigated, which results in less message exchange.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.